It sounds a lot harder than it is. Take off the end links and the clips around the chassis bushings and completely remove the sway bar. Cut the old bushings off with a utility knife. The new ones slide into position on the bar. The replacement bushings from Ford are pre-lubricated to make this easy. It took me about 30-40 minutes to do the whole job.
The Ford part number for the replacement bushings is F57Z-5493-BD, I don't remember what I paid but I do remember that they were not expensive. That part number will get you a bag with both bushings in it so only order one.
